    I was a vet tech for 22 yrs also did training. One of the most humane but funny ways is... depending the size of your dog will decide the size of plastic container you use, for lg dogs use a gallon milk jug for med use a half gallon smaller ones use your pints or quarts but you will half to put holes in them. Take their collar and slide it through the handle then put it on the dog hanging in the front on their chest. When they dig it acts like a punching bag and catches them under their jaw. That’s the funny part they will stop and look around after a few times they will stop digging. Also give them a cool place I take gallon bags put water in them and lay them flat freeze them then put them under their blankets or beds and they have a cool area to lay if heat is the reason for their digging
